Output 6a985e303db5ad0325f1720094aec0c30273418752dfcfcea898ace48bc6b1cf:1

value
152605675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0038c88d374091c8dd701c63159fb515f83e8a50 OP_EQUAL
address
31iBwvYCkx74xA3375o9FGmB1Z9T6aFVsp
transaction
6a985e303db5ad0325f1720094aec0c30273418752dfcfcea898ace48bc6b1cf
confirmations
171541
spent
true